What is M-Commerece?
M-Commerce or Mobile Commerce is any transaction, involving the transfer of ownership or rights to use goods and services, which is initiated and/or completed by using mobile access to computer-mediated networks with the help of an electronic device.

Mobile Banking : Banks are also exploring the use of M-Commerce to allow their customer to transact also apart from checking the status of the accounts only.
Mobile Ticketing: The on the move booking of tickets will make the traveling much faster, flexible and hustle free. Tickets can be sent to mobile phones using a variety of technologies . Users are then able to use their tickets immediately by presenting their phones at the venue. Moreover, the tourism industry will flourish better than ever using this mantra of m-commerce.
Mobile Brokerage: Stock market services offered via mobile devices have also become more popular and are known as Mobile Brokerage. They allow the subscriber to react to market developments in a timely fashion and irrespective of their physical location.
Information services : A wide variety of information services can be delivered to mobile phone users in much the same way as it is delivered to PCs. These services include:
news services
stock data
sports results
financial records
traffic data and information
Particularly, more customized traffic information, based on users' travel patterns, will be multicast on a differentiated basis, instead of broadcasting the same news and data to all Users. This type of multicasting will be suited for more bandwidth-intensive mobile equipment.
Auctions : Over the past three years mobile reverse auction solutions have grown in popularity. Unlike traditional auctions, the reverse auction (or low-bid auction) bills the consumer's phone each time they place a bid.

Future of M-Commerce :
The m-commerce service at the very outset requires 3G or more mobile service,which is getting started in India in mid 2009.And there are more than 300 million existing mobile users in the market place.It is expected that the number is going to increase over 500 million by 2010.So,we can see how large and promising the market can be.More over this m-commerce can create employment. That is emerging entrepreneurs can include their products or concepts in the m-commerce chain,which will cause them to grow more and create employment in turn.
